Output 758632f9161b4cb3f66c830c8080efbb12d1c8c3518517bb7921ee7a54b713f5:0

value
1104032975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efb4f37dcc78050255283c13153dbe04339259cf OP_EQUAL
address
3PYUC6ZeAcpe1j8LebbQY71r2WUsSdGsGQ
transaction
758632f9161b4cb3f66c830c8080efbb12d1c8c3518517bb7921ee7a54b713f5
spent
true